John Eustace delivers victory verdict as Derby County prepare for huge Hull and Stoke clashes

by · Derbyshire Live

John Eustace hailed the character of his Derby County players as they claimed a “fantastic” victory against West Brom.

The Rams bounced back from their Good Friday defeat to Luton Town to beat West Brom 3-1 at The Hawthorns on Easter Monday.

Ebou Adams, Jerry Yates and Nathaniel Mendez-Laing were all on target for Eustace’s side as they claimed a precious three points in their Championship survival bid.

The victory ensures they remain above the relegation zone on goal difference - in 21st place - with two huge matches left to play against Hull City (20th) and Stoke City (17th).

“I’m very proud of everyone connected with the team and the football club,” said Eustace.

“I thought it was a group effort. To come here and do what we did today was really pleasing.

“The character of the group (was great). We knew that West Brom would dominate the ball, dominate possession, but we had a game plan, and we stuck to that game plan.

“Ultimately, we got a fantastic victory. But it's full credit to the players.

“The players were disappointed after Friday's results.

“To come back in the fashion that we did today and get three points just shows how connected everyone is and how everyone wants to do well for this fantastic football club.”
